First and foremost, the importance of auditory health lies in the undeniable connection between hearing and communication. Effective communication is foundational in both personal and professional realms. Those with hearing impairments may struggle to convey their thoughts and ideas or misinterpret messages from others, leading to frustration and social isolation. This lack of connection can seriously affect mental health, creating feelings of loneliness, anxiety, and depression. By prioritizing auditory wellness, individuals can foster strong relationships, cultivate emotional well-being, and maintain an engaging social network.
Moreover, auditory health is intricately linked to cognitive function. Research indicates that untreated hearing loss may accelerate cognitive decline in older adults. The brain relies on auditory input not just for communication but also for engagement in the environment. When individuals experience hearing loss, they often face challenges in processing information, which can lead to mental fatigue and increased cognitive strain. This can further contribute to anxiety and reduced self-esteem. Maintaining auditory wellness can facilitate sharper cognitive abilities, promoting mental agility and resilience over time.

Attention must also be given to how auditory stress affects our well-being. Constant exposure to loud environments or harmful noise can lead to auditory fatigue and heightened stress levels. Prolonged exposure to excessive noise can contribute to conditions like tinnitus, characterized by persistent ringing or buzzing in the ears. Such disturbances not only affect hearing but can also contribute to psychological distress and significantly disrupt daily life. Ensuring auditory wellness means creating environments that minimize harmful noise and promote peaceful soundscapes, which can enhance relaxation and focus.
